Manufacturing Engineer 4

ICONMA is a company working with an EV Manufacturer, seeking a Manufacturing Engineer 4 for their Casa Grande, AZ location. The role involves ensuring manufactured parts meet quality standards, collaborating with design teams, and applying GD&T standards to fixture design.

Responsibilities

Responsible for ensuring that all manufactured parts and assemblies meet precise dimensional specifications and quality standards
Work closely with the design team to design fixtures that are functional, accurate, efficient, and cost-effective
Blueprint & CAD Interpretation: Read and interpret technical drawings, blueprints, CAD models, and other design documents to ensure proper measurements and tolerances are understood and adhered to in the production process
Fixture Integration: Understanding how fixtures integrate with other manufacturing equipment, robots, conveyors, and tools, ensuring smooth operation across the assembly line
Process Flow and Ergonomics: Ability to design fixtures that align with the assembly line’s process flow, ensuring they’re easy to use for operators and don’t create bottlenecks
Work with cross-functional teams to recommend, evaluate and make design and process improvement proposals
Work closely with design and manufacturing engineers to develop, validate and incorporate Geometric Dimensioning & Tolerancing (GD&T) requirements
Collaboration: Collaborate with design, manufacturing, and engineering teams to provide technical input on design feasibility, manufacturability, and dimensional considerations
GD&T Application: Expertise in interpreting and applying GD&T standards to fixture design, ensuring that parts fit and function according to precise dimensional specifications
Tolerance Stack-up Analysis: Ability to evaluate and minimize tolerance stack-ups in the fixture design, which can affect the final assembly’s quality and performance
